Reinventing Concrete: Jogani's Revolutionary Fibers Set New Industry Standards

Synopsis: Jogani Reinforcement launched two innovative products, Basalt Fiber and Brass-Coated Micro Steel Fiber, aimed at improving concrete durability and sustainability during the World of Concrete Show in Mumbai, India.

The construction industry is undergoing a transformative phase, marked by advancements in materials aimed at enhancing performance, durability, and sustainability. A significant milestone in this evolution was achieved at the World of Concrete Show held in Mumbai, where Jogani Reinforcement, a pioneer in construction materials innovation, unveiled two groundbreaking products: JOGANI Basalt Fiber and JOGANI Brass-Coated Micro Steel Fiber. These advanced materials are specifically engineered for high-grade concrete applications, addressing critical challenges such as durability, tensile strength, and crack resistance.

JOGANI Basalt Fiber is derived from volcanic rock and is making waves in the construction sector due to its exceptional strength-to-weight ratio and inherent corrosion resistance. Unlike traditional reinforcement fibers like glass or carbon, Basalt Fiber is both more durable and environmentally friendly, sourced from abundant natural resources. This makes it an ideal choice for infrastructure projects such as bridges, highways, and high-rise buildings, where concrete must endure significant mechanical stress and environmental challenges over extended periods.

The lightweight yet robust nature of Basalt Fiber allows for easier handling and application, making it particularly valuable for high-grade concrete uses in areas such as industrial floors, airport runways, and precast elements. These environments demand superior durability and effective crack control, which Basalt Fiber provides, thus marking a significant advancement in concrete technology.

In addition to Basalt Fiber, Jogani introduced JOGANI Brass-Coated Micro Steel Fiber, designed to further enhance the structural integrity of concrete. This innovative fiber combines the advantages of traditional steel reinforcement with the added benefits of brass coating, which helps in improving bond strength and reducing corrosion. The inclusion of this micro steel fiber addresses some of the limitations seen in standard reinforcement methods, particularly in high-stress and high-moisture environments.

By employing these advanced fibers, contractors can achieve greater tensile strength and enhanced crack resistance in their concrete projects. This leads to longer-lasting structures that require less maintenance, ultimately reducing overall lifecycle costs.

The launch of these advanced materials was met with enthusiasm from industry professionals, engineers, and builders who attended the World of Concrete Show. The potential applications of both Basalt Fiber and Brass-Coated Micro Steel Fiber are vast, especially in regions facing challenging environmental conditions and stringent building codes. Their introduction signals a shift in how high-performance concrete is reinforced, encouraging the adoption of innovative solutions that align with modern construction demands.
